Written Answers. - Thatched House Grants.

Jimmy Deenihan

Question:

47 Mr. Deenihan asked the Minister for the Environment if grants are available for the preservation of thatched houses; and, if so, if there are application forms available to the public.

Austin Deasy

Question:

55 Mr. Deasy asked the Minister for the Environment if he will give details of the proposed grant scheme for the preservation of thatched houses.

Ruairí Quinn

Question:

76 Mr. Quinn asked the Minister for the Environment if he will outline where the provision of £150,000, as promised, has been allocated in order to ensure that a fund was made available to provide for a scheme of grants to aid the work of renewing and repairing thatched roofs; and if he will make a statement on the matter.

Dinny McGinley

Question:

83 Mr. McGinley asked the Minister for the Environment when he will publicise conditions relating to the announcement in the budget that he is introducing grants for the maintenance and renovation of thatched cottages.

I propose to take Questions Nos. 47, 55, 76 and 83 together.

An amount of £150,000 was provided in this year's budget to fund a scheme of grants for the renewal or repair of existing thatched roofs of houses. Details of the grants were announced on 18 April 1990 and may be obtained, together with application forms, from the Department's offices in Ballina, County Mayo.
